Can you explain this vulnerability to me?
This vulnerability exists in SINEC Security Monitor versions prior to 4.10.0, where the application does not properly enforce authorization checks for the file_transfer feature in the ssmctl-client command. As a result, an authenticated local attacker with low privileges can read or write any file on the server or sensor.
How can this vulnerability impact me? :
An attacker with low-level local access could exploit this vulnerability to read or modify any file on the affected system. This could lead to unauthorized disclosure, data tampering, or disruption of system operations, potentially compromising the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of the system.
What immediate steps should I take to mitigate this vulnerability?
To mitigate this vulnerability, Siemens recommends updating SINEC Security Monitor to version 4.10.0 or later, which addresses the improper authorization issue in the file_transfer feature of the ssmctl-client command. [1]
